Best time to go

The best time to visit Frosinone is during the spring or autumn months, when the weather is mild and pleasant. However, Frosinone can be visited year-round.

What to Eat

Frosinone is known for its traditional Italian cuisine. Some of the most popular dishes include:

  • Cacio e pepe: A simple but delicious pasta dish made with cheese and pepper.
  • Carbonara: Another classic pasta dish made with eggs, cheese, and pancetta.
  • Pizza: Frosinone is home to some of the best pizza in Italy.
  • Gelato: Italian ice cream is a must-try in Frosinone.
